package service
import (
"context"
"encoding/json"
"fmt"
"io"
"net/http"
"net/url"
"gitlab.com/tensorsecurity-rd/waf-console/internal/utils"
)
type SimpleProxy struct { type SimpleProxy struct {
regionUrlMap map[string]string regionUrlMap map[string]string
} }
\ No newline at end of file
func NewSimpleProxy(regionUrlMap map[string]string) *SimpleProxy {
return &SimpleProxy{
regionUrlMap: regionUrlMap,
}
}
func (s *SimpleProxy) CountAttackLogs(ctx context.Context, region_code string, serviceID uint32) (int64, error) {
remoteUrl, err := url.Parse(s.regionUrlMap[region_code])
if err != nil {
return 0, err
}
remoteUrl = remoteUrl.JoinPath("/api/v2/waf/attack/log/count")
remoteUrl.RawQuery = fmt.Sprintf("service_id=%d&region_code=%s", serviceID, region_code)
resp, err := http.Get(remoteUrl.String())
if err != nil {
return 0, err
}
defer resp.Body.Close()
if resp.StatusCode != http.StatusOK {
return 0, fmt.Errorf("failed to count attack logs: %s", resp.Status)
}
body, err := io.ReadAll(resp.Body)
if err != nil {
return 0, err
}
var response utils.SuccessResponse
if err := json.Unmarshal(body, &response); err != nil {
return 0, err
}
if response.Code != "OK" {
return 0, fmt.Errorf("failed to count attack logs: %s", response.Message)
}
return response.Data.(int64), nil
}
